This contract was for the bulk earthworks to enable the development of the 18.5 hectare site at 116 Waihoehoe Road for 357 residential dwellings with an interconnected network of roads, pedestrian and cycle paths, and significant areas of open space and enhanced wetlands and waterways.

As the Main Contractor, March Cato Developments’ work scope included site clearance; cutting and import of clay and stripping of topsoil and other earthworks; sediment controls; contamination remediation; and grassing and tidy up.

The scope of works expanded to include Stage 1 Civils with the following scale,

  • Over 30,000m2 of local and collector roads.
  • Installation of Structural Asphalt on new arterial roads.
  • Construction of an DN1800 Wastewater Pump Station
  • Installation of 1,100m of 280 OD PE Rising Main 
  • 3,360m of stormwater drainage.
  • 1,950m of wastewater drainage.
  • Cut to fill operations of 82,500m3; and import and placement of 39,000m3 of clean clay.
  • Installation of a Bridge over an existing wetland.

Stage 1 was completed and handover February 2025 and March Cato Developments have continued work by moving into Stage 2 of this exciting Development in Drury.
